INSTAGRAM SEBAGAI MEDIA INFORMASI KONSERVASI: EVALUASI SOSIO-DEMOGRAFI PENGIKUT AKUN @bbtn_gn_gedepangrango Afiyanti, Sisca Widiya; Soekmadi, Rinekso; Rachmawati, Eva

Abstract

Social media has become a crucial platform for disseminating tourism-related information, including climbing tourism within conservation areas. Mount Gede Pangrango National Park (TNGGP) utilizes the Instagram account @bbtn_gn_gedepangrango to share information about hiking activities, promote nature-based tourism, and provide education on conservation ethics through the #PendakiCerdas campaign. This study aims to evaluate the management of the @bbtn_gn_gedepangrango account based on the socio-demographic characteristics of its followers. Data were collected from 482 active followers using a quantitative approach through an online questionnaire. The findings indicate that the majority of followers belong to Generation Z, are male, have a high school level of education, and reside in the Greater Jakarta area (Jabodetabek). However, the level of concern regarding waste management remains low, as only 19% of respondents demonstrated awareness of waste issues within TNGGP. These results highlight the need for more targeted and audience-specific conservation communication strategies to enhance public awareness and participation in environmental preservation efforts.

Motivation, Perceptions, and Preferences of Tourists Visiting National Parks on the Java and Sulawesi Islands Bukit, Windi Liani; Kusrini, Mirza D.; Rachmawati, Eva; Dewi, Tungga; Adinda, Esther; Hapsari Ayuningtyas, Aniis

Abstract

Understanding tourist motivation, perception, and preferences is critical for designing effective tourism strategies in national parks. This study examines the relationship between ecological factors and the motivations, perceptions, and preferences of domestic tourists visiting national parks in Java and Sulawesi, Indonesia. Data were collected from 358 respondents via an online survey over four months and analyzed using chi-square and General Linear Model tests to assess socio-demographic differences. The main motivation for visiting national parks in Java was "attractive natural panoramas", while in Sulawesi, it was the "diversity of fauna". Tourists in Java exhibited stronger cognitive perceptions due to informative signage, whereas Sulawesi visitors appreciated the "natural appearance of facilities". Affective perceptions were consistent across both islands, driven by enjoyment, while conative perceptions were linked to intentions to revisit for wildlife observation. Activity preferences varied, with Java tourists favoring natural panoramas and Sulawesi visitors prioritizing wildlife observation. The length of visit was the only socio-demographic variable significantly related to motivations, perceptions, and preferences. These findings highlight the varying ecological priorities of tourists in Java and Sulawesi, with implications for targeted management and conservation strategies in national parks.
